## Key Ceremony Checklist — Step 7: Broker Upgrade Cutover

Before upgrading the Copperline broker from v3 to v4, confirm all plugin queues are drained and consumer offsets exported. Re-sign the plugin manifest bundle with the new ceremony key. Plugins built against v3 wire format must declare compatibility or they will be rejected at handshake. To unseal the signing module for this step, use the recovery passphrase below.

recovery phrase for fajeg-kawep: druix-gorius-briax-ulaeth-fraox-lammir-pelox-jormir-pelwyn-julir

# Break-glass: Tracewell distributed tracing

Scope: emergency access to raw spans across Nimbuslane microservices when the Tracewell UI is down.

1. Confirm pager incident is open.
2. SSH to the trace-archive bastion.
3. Query spans by request ID with `tracedump`.
4. Log your session in the incident channel.

The archive volume is encrypted; unseal it with the passphrase below.

unlock words, fawig-bagef: olidor-holir-istox-holath-tamys-quenion-giliel

Meeting notes — Ledger Archiving, Tuesday session

Quick recap for the folks at the Thistledown archive: we agreed the 2019–2022 paper ledgers from the Corvane branch are finally moving out of the basement. They'll arrive in eight banded boxes, labelled by year, and yes, box five is the heavy one. Please check the banding is intact before you sign anything — we had a loose lid incident last time. Shelving slots are already reserved. The confidential instruction for the courier hand-over is set out just below.

drop instructions, hahip-badug: the quenox ralath courier leaves the kaseth fraiel rusiel tameth belys istdor ralion giliel ledger at gate 7830 under passcode 165413